Compare Salinas to Seal Beach

This post compares Salinas, California to Seal Beach,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Salinas (city) Seal Beach (city)
Population 156,811 24,510
Income (median) $36,201 $76,405
Home Value (median) $342,100 $338,100
White 56% 80%
Black 1% 1%
Asian 5% 10%
With Kids 50% 13%
Age (median) 30 58
Rentals 55% 24%

Questions and Answers:

Q: Which is more populated, Salinas or Seal Beach?
A: Salinas has a much larger population count than Seal Beach: 156811 compared with 24510 total people.

Q: Do incomes tend to be higher in Salinas or in Seal Beach?
A: Incomes are on average much lower in Salinas.

Q: Are homes more expensive in Salinas or Seal Beach?
A: Homes tend to be similarly priced in Salinas.

Q: Which has a higher percentage of housing rental units?
A: Salinas does. The percentage of rentals differs quite a bit: 55% for Salinas versus 24% for Seal Beach.
